WPS 基础接口 > 文字 API 参考 > InlineShape > InlineShape 对象

代表文档的文字层中的对象。内嵌形状只能是图片、OLE 对象或 ActiveX 控件。InlineShape 对象是 InlineShapes 集合的一个成员。InlineShapes 集合包含文档、范围或所选内容中的所有内嵌形状。

说明

InlineShape 对象被视为字符,并作为字符置于文本行中。

使用 InlineShapes(Index) 可返回一个 InlineShape 对象,其中 Index 是索引号。内嵌形状没有名称。以下示例激活活动文档中的第一个内嵌形状。

示例代码
ActiveDocument.InlineShapes.Item(1).Activate()

Shape 对象锁定到某一文本范围,但可以自由浮动,并且可以放置在页面上的任何位置。可以使用 ConvertToInlineShape 方法和 ConvertToShape 方法来转换形状的类型。只能将图片、OLE 对象和 ActiveX 控件转换为内嵌形状。使用 Type 属性可返回内嵌形状的类型:图片、链接图片、嵌入的 OLE 对象、链接的 OLE 对象或者 ActiveX 控件。

注释
打开一篇使用早期版本的 WPS 创建的文档时,图片将转换为内嵌形状。


请参阅